This TEAC C-1 is a stereo cassette deck with Dolby B noise reduction with connectors for optional external DBX, DNL, Adres, Super-d, Dolby-C or High-ComII noise reduction systems, it was first sold by TEAC in 1978 with a manufacturer suggested retail price of USD $1,350 and discontinued 2 years later in 1980.

The main features of the TEAC C-1 cassette deck are: 3 discrete heads and off-tape monitoring, mechanical 3 digit tape counter, manual tape type selection and capable of handling normal, chrome and ferro-chrome tapes with additional manual equalization selection, belt driven dual-capstan transport.

Typical front loading cassette deck with the cassette compartiment located on the left side of the deck. Tape eject is operated mechanically and the cassette needs to be placed with the side to be played facing forward in the cassette well.

Level meters used on the TEAC C-1 cassette deck are analog needle VU reading meters. Full-logic transport controls used on the TEAC C-1 let it respond to the slightest finger contact for fast and effortless transport function selection. Playback speed may be adjusted with pitch control.

The Dolby-B system reduces tape hiss on tapes recorded on the TEAC C-1 by as much as 10 dB at the highest frequencies.

To make live recordings this deck has 2 microphone inputs to connect microphones with a jack connector. For undisturbed listening a jack connector for a pair of stereo headphones is supplied. Connection to other audio components for plaback can be achieved by a RCA cable and recording from a source by a RCA cable. All main transport commands can be issued remotely with a wired remote control.
